카
카카오페이
May 20, 20221회
React 18: 리액트 서버 컴포넌트 준비하기
간단 소개
React 18의 주요 기능인 서버 컴포넌트(RSC)의 특징, 이점, 그리고 서버 사이드 렌더링(SSR)과의 관계를 설명합니다.
AI Summary
- 리액트 서버 컴포넌트(RSC) 소개 및 배경
- RSC는 React 18의 주요 기능 중 하나로, 데이터 페칭 문제를 해결하기 위해 등장.
- 기존 방식의 클라이언트-서버 waterfall 문제를 개선하고 사용자 경험을 향상시키는 것을 목표.
- RSC의 특징 및 이점
- 서버에서 렌더링되어 API latency 감소 및 번들 사이즈 감소 효과를 가져옴.
- 서버 리소스에 자유롭게 접근 가능하며, 자동 코드 분할을 통해 성능을 최적화.
- 서버, 클라이언트, 공유 컴포넌트로 역할 분담하여 개발 효율성을 높임.
- RSC와 SSR의 관계
- RSC는 SSR의 대체재가 아닌 보완재로, 함께 사용하여 초기 로딩 속도와 인터랙티브한 사용자 경험을 동시에 개선 가능.
- Next.js와 같은 프레임워크에서 RSC를 미리 경험해볼 수 있음.
Next Feeds
자바스크립트 v8 엔진의 가비지 컬렉션 동작 방식
자바스크립트 v8 엔진의 가비지 컬렉션 동작 방식을 분석하고, 메모리 관리 및 최적화 기법을 설명합니다.
가비지 컬렉션v8 엔진메모리 관리Mark & SweepOrinoco
2022. 5. 19.
카카오엔터테인먼트FE
자바스크립트 v8 엔진의 가비지 컬렉션 동작 방식
자바스크립트 v8 엔진의 가비지 컬렉션 동작 방식을 분석하고, 메모리 관리 전략과 최적화 기법을 설명합니다.
v8 엔진가비지 컬렉션메모리 관리Mark-SweepOrinoco
2022. 5. 19.
카카오엔터테인먼트FE
Sentry로 우아하게 프론트엔드 에러 추적하기
Sentry를 활용한 프론트엔드 에러 추적 방법과 카카오페이 개발팀의 도입 사례를 소개합니다. 효과적인 에러 관리 및 분석 전략을 제시합니다.
Sentry프론트엔드에러 추적모니터링React
2022. 5. 18.
카카오페이
Test Code Why? What? How?
Test Code의 중요성을 강조하고, 효과적인 Test Case 설계 및 Testable Code 구현 방법을 제시하여 애플리케이션의 안정성을 확보하는 방법을 설명합니다.
Test CodeUnit TestTestable Code인터페이스명세
2022. 5. 17.
카카오엔터테인먼트FE
![[여의도 43층 사람들] CTO에게 무엇이든 물어보세요!](https://blog.banksalad.com/static/1b5159cad0324a5b1c8ae0f16b2b0db7/cover.png)
[여의도 43층 사람들] CTO에게 무엇이든 물어보세요!
뱅크샐러드 CTO 김문규님의 합류 이유와 뱅크샐러드 테크 조직 문화, 데이터 기반 제품 디자인 및 개선에 대한 인터뷰 내용 요약.
뱅크샐러드CTO마이데이터핀테크테크 조직
2022. 5. 16.
뱅크샐러드

Airbridge API 개발팀의 Monorepo 도입기
Airbridge API 개발팀의 Monorepo 도입 사례를 통해 배경, 구축 과정, 문제 해결, 효과 및 개선점을 소개합니다.
MonorepoCI/CDCode Deployer개발 생산성Airbridge
2022. 5. 12.
AB180